在当今数字化转型的浪潮中,企业资源计划(ERP)系统作为业务管理的核心,其部署方式正经历着深刻变革,SAP虚拟机凭借其灵活性、可扩展性和成本效益,成为越来越多企业构建IT基础设施的首选,通过虚拟化技术将SAP系统部署在虚拟机环境中,企业能够实现硬件资源的高效利用、快速的业务扩展以及系统的高可用性,本文将深入探讨SAP虚拟机的种类及其特性,帮助企业根据自身需求选择最适合的部署方案。

基于虚拟化平台的分类
SAP虚拟机的种类首先取决于其运行的虚拟化平台,目前主流的虚拟化技术提供商包括VMware、Microsoft Hyper-V、开源KVM以及公有云平台提供的虚拟化服务,每种平台都有其独特的优势和适用场景。
VMware vSphere是企业级虚拟化市场的领导者,其提供的SAP虚拟机以稳定性和高性能著称,VMware的虚拟机格式(VMX)支持SAP HANA等内存密集型应用,通过DRS(分布式资源调度)和HA(高可用性)功能,确保关键业务系统的连续运行,对于需要满足SAP S/4HANA认证的企业,VMware vSphere是经过验证的成熟平台,能够提供与物理服务器相当的性能表现。
Microsoft Hyper-V作为Windows Server内置的虚拟化技术,与Windows生态系统的深度集成使其成为微软用户的自然选择,Hyper-V虚拟机(VHD/VHDX格式)在成本方面具有优势,尤其适合运行基于Windows的SAP应用组件,如SAP NetWeaver ABAP堆栈,通过Hyper-V Replica技术,企业还可以实现跨数据中心的容灾保护,满足SAP系统的高可用性要求。
开源KVM(Kernel-based Virtual Machine)凭借其开源免费和Linux原生支持的优势,在开源社区和企业中获得了广泛应用,KVM虚拟机与Linux操作系统无缝集成,性能损耗极低,适合对成本敏感且技术能力较强的企业,SAP官方已将KVM列为认证的虚拟化平台,支持包括SAP Business One在内的多种SAP解决方案,为企业提供了灵活的部署选择。
公有云平台(如AWS、Azure、阿里云)提供的虚拟机服务,彻底改变了SAP系统的交付模式,云厂商提供预配置的SAP应用虚拟机和SAP HANA虚拟机,支持按需付费和弹性扩展,AWS的SAP Certified HANA Instances和Azure的大实例(Large Instances)能够满足SAP HANA对硬件资源的严苛要求,同时通过云平台的自动化工具简化了部署和管理流程,对于希望降低前期投入、快速上线SAP系统的企业,公有云虚拟机是极具吸引力的选择。

基于SAP应用场景的分类
从SAP应用场景的角度,虚拟机可分为开发测试环境虚拟机、生产环境虚拟机以及灾备环境虚拟机,每种场景对虚拟机的配置和管理要求各不相同。
开发测试环境虚拟机主要用于应用程序的开发、测试和培训,通常对性能要求相对较低,但对灵活性和部署速度要求较高,企业可以通过模板技术快速克隆标准化的SAP开发环境,大幅缩短环境搭建时间,在虚拟化平台上,开发测试虚拟机可以配置较小的CPU、内存和存储资源,并通过快照功能随时保存和恢复系统状态,有效降低了测试成本和风险。
生产环境虚拟机承载着企业的核心业务数据,对性能、稳定性和安全性有着极高要求,生产环境的SAP虚拟机通常需要配置高性能的虚拟CPU(vCPU)、大容量内存和低延迟的存储,虚拟化平台需要提供资源隔离技术,确保虚拟机之间的性能互不干扰,生产环境虚拟机必须与高可用性方案(如VMware HA、Windows Failover Cluster)和数据备份方案紧密结合,确保满足SAP系统的SLA(服务级别协议)要求。
灾备环境虚拟机是业务连续性计划的重要组成部分,通常部署在异地数据中心或公有云中,与生产环境虚拟机相比,灾备虚拟机可能在配置上有所缩减,但需要定期进行数据同步和故障切换演练,虚拟化平台的容灾技术(如VMware SRM、Hyper-V Replica)可以实现虚拟机的自动化迁移,确保在灾难发生时能够快速恢复业务运行。
基于资源分配模式的分类
根据资源分配方式的不同,SAP虚拟机还可分为固定配置虚拟机、弹性配置虚拟机和动态资源调度虚拟机,这些模式直接影响资源利用率和成本控制。

固定配置虚拟机在创建时分配固定的CPU、内存和存储资源,资源在整个生命周期内保持不变,这种模式适用于资源需求稳定的应用场景,如核心的SAP ERP生产系统,能够确保性能的稳定性和可预测性,固定配置可能导致资源闲置,尤其在业务低谷期,造成一定的资源浪费。
弹性配置虚拟机支持资源的在线调整,企业可以根据业务负载动态增加或减少CPU和内存资源,在月度结账期间,可以为SAP系统临时分配更多计算资源,结账完成后自动释放资源,这种模式特别适合业务波动较大的场景,如零售行业的促销高峰期,能够实现资源按需使用,优化IT成本。
动态资源调度虚拟机则依赖虚拟化平台的智能调度功能,通过集群内的资源监控和负载分析,自动将虚拟机迁移到负载较低的主机上,VMware DRS和Azure的VMSS(虚拟机规模集)都属于此类技术,动态调度能够最大化整个硬件集群的资源利用率,确保所有虚拟机都能获得稳定的性能表现,适合大规模SAP虚拟化部署。
SAP虚拟机的种类丰富多样,企业需要综合考虑虚拟化平台特性、应用场景需求和资源分配模式,选择最适合的部署方案,无论是追求稳定性的VMware vSphere、成本优化的Hyper-V,还是灵活开源的KVM和便捷的公有云虚拟机,每种技术都有其独特的价值,在实际部署中,企业还需结合自身的IT架构、技术能力和业务目标,制定合理的虚拟化策略,确保SAP系统在虚拟机环境中发挥最大效能,为数字化转型提供坚实的支撑,随着虚拟化技术的不断演进,SAP虚拟机将在未来企业IT架构中扮演更加重要的角色。
















